Wisconsin to Arizona Auto Transport Shipping Rates
When shipping your vehicle from Wisconsin to Arizona, several factors influence auto transport costs for this popular 1,200-mile route. The typical car shipping rates range from $800 to $1,400 depending on various circumstances. Distance, seasonal demand, and carrier availability all impact final pricing. Your vehicle's size and weight significantly affect Wisconsin to Arizona shipping costs since carriers must comply with weight restrictions and space limitations. Compact cars typically cost less to transport than SUVs, trucks, or motorcycles due to trailer capacity constraints. Oversized vehicle transport requires specialized equipment and permits, which increases expenses. Vehicle condition plays a crucial role in determining car shipping rates from Wisconsin to Arizona destinations. Running vehicles cost less since they can be easily loaded and unloaded from transport trailers. Inoperable vehicle shipping requires special equipment like winches, increasing labor time and costs. Non-running cars may add $100-300 to standard auto transport pricing, making vehicle condition an important factor in your shipping budget.
Transport type selection significantly impacts your Arizona car shipping costs from Wisconsin pickup locations. Open transport offers the most economical option, typically costing 20-30% less than enclosed services. Enclosed auto transport provides maximum protection but increases rates for luxury or classic vehicles. Expedited shipping services can reduce transit time from 7-10 days to 3-5 days, though premium scheduling adds considerable expense to standard pricing.

Wisconsin to Arizona Auto Transport — Challenges & Tips
Shipping a vehicle from Wisconsin to Arizona comes with specific considerations. Here's what you need to know before booking:
Winter Weather Delays
Wisconsin's harsh winters create significant shipping delays from Wisconsin between December and March. Snow, ice, and freezing temperatures can strand car carriers for days, while winter weather delays frequently impact I-80 and I-90 routes, extending delivery times by 3-7 days during peak winter months.
Desert Heat Damage
Arizona's extreme summer temperatures exceeding 115°F pose risks for car shipping to Arizona from June through September. Vehicle paint, interior plastics, and rubber components can suffer heat damage during transport. summer heat transport requires special precautions and may limit carrier schedules during peak afternoon hours.
Rocky Mountain Elevation Changes
The 6,000+ foot elevation changes crossing Colorado create mechanical stress on car carriers traveling the Wisconsin to Arizona route. Steep grades through mountain passes can cause delivery delays and increased fuel costs. mountain pass shipping challenges are particularly severe during spring snowmelt and winter conditions.
Schedule During Spring Migration
Book your Wisconsin to Arizona car transport between April and May when snowbird migration creates optimal carrier availability. Many transport companies run regular routes during this period, offering better rates and faster delivery. spring shipping season provides ideal weather conditions avoiding both winter storms and summer heat.
Choose I-40 Southern Route
Request the southern route shipping via I-40 through Oklahoma and New Mexico instead of I-80 through Colorado. This path avoids severe mountain weather and elevation changes while maintaining year-round reliability. The I-40 corridor transport typically saves 1-2 days during winter months and reduces weather-related delays.
Monitor Desert Monsoon Season
Plan around Arizona's monsoon season shipping from July through September when flash floods can close desert highways. Track weather forecasts for sudden storms that create dangerous driving conditions. desert weather shipping requires flexibility as carriers may delay final delivery to avoid monsoon-related road closures and safety hazards.

For Wisconsin to Arizona auto transport, book 1-2 weeks in advance during normal seasons. Winter months (December-March) require 2-3 weeks notice due to harsh Wisconsin weather conditions affecting pickup schedules. Summer months see higher demand from snowbirds relocating. Expedited car shipping is available for urgent moves but costs 25-40% more. Plan accordingly for Wisconsin's unpredictable winter weather that can delay transport schedules.
Enclosed auto transport costs 40-60% more than open transport for Wisconsin to Arizona routes. Open carriers are most common and cost-effective for the 1,400-mile journey, typically $800-$1,200. Enclosed transport runs $1,200-$1,800 but provides protection from Arizona's intense desert sun and Wisconsin's harsh weather. Most standard vehicles use open carrier shipping successfully on this route without weather-related damage.
Remove all personal items except emergency kit and spare tire - carriers aren't liable for personal belongings. Clean your vehicle and document existing damage with photos. Ensure fuel tank is 1/4 full maximum, disable alarms, and secure loose parts. For Wisconsin winters, ensure your vehicle starts reliably.
